Relays: The Backbone of Nostr’s Decentralized Network
Nostr employs a distributed network of independent relays instead of relying on a central server. These relays receive and transmit Nostr “events,” which encapsulate messages, posts, and other data. The use of multiple relays ensures that no single entity can censor or control the network. This decentralized approach grants users greater resilience and censorship resistance.
